    NASA eClips are designed to ENGAGE students; NASA eClips help students EXPLORE new topics on their own. NASA eClips segments help students EXTEND what they learned. Students can design their own video segments modeled after the NASA eClips to demonstrate or EXPLAIN their understanding of concepts taught in the classroom. Teachers can EVALUATE students through video productions, journaling or small group discussions on topics learned.
